Output d78f596344e8081fed5c9da9b63d93a90ac663ea44c7e5f620f17ff72b253a23:1

value
37597520360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ef6a408cd82da88b7b9a64a2826d70ae1f49767f OP_EQUALVERIFY OP_CHECKSIG
address
1NpunNpb7eqZTewysEBHEP7eYP5SD721NV
transaction
d78f596344e8081fed5c9da9b63d93a90ac663ea44c7e5f620f17ff72b253a23
spent
true